Auto Rolling Filter (ARF) and Anti-Dust DesignA Micro Cut Filter, a high-efficiency electrostaticfilter, with superior dust-collecting performancecombines with Panasonic’s original Auto RollingFilter and anti-dust design to minimize brightness loss due todust accumulation. The projector automatically detects when dustaccumulates on the high-efficiency electrostatic filter and impairsperformance. The affected section of the filter is wound into thecasing, so the filter maintains its dust-catching capability. Indeveloping the anti-dust design, Panasonic totally re-engineeredthe airflow path, from intake to exhaust, to create a cabinet thathermetically seals off the projector interior. This design and theAuto Rolling Filter team up to keep the air inside the projectordust-free at all times.

ARF unit

ARF unitMicro Cut FilterA high-efficiency electrostatic filter in the air intake sec-tion traps dust particles that are 1 microns or larger. Bycapturing approximately 7 times as much dust as our pre-vious filters, it guards against optical blocks and reducesthe penetration of dust into the interior to provide stableoperation by preventing drops in brightness.

The PT-F200NTU and PT-F200U are high-

performance LCD projectors designed for

use in fixed installations. Each model

combines Panasonic’s original Auto Rolling

Filter with an original lamp drive system

to deliver crisp, bright images over

extended periods of time and enable a

5,000-hour* 1 lamp replacement cycle.

Each also offers outstanding installation

flexibility, with 2x zoom lens, lens shift

and wireless/wired LAN* 2 functions that

accommodate everything from permanent

ceiling-mounted use to simple placement

on a shelf. Whether you're looking to

install a new system or considering a

replacement, Panasonic answers the call

for projectors that provide long-lasting

brightness, simple maintenance, and easy,

casual use even in fixed installations.

*1 The value given above does not imply a guaranteed amount of time.The value may vary considerably depending on usage conditions.

*2 The PT-F200NTU only.

Original Lamp Drive System for Optimal Lamp PerformanceLamps used in a projector require much higher precision thanordinary household lamps. Panasonic employs a number of newtechnologies—including an original lamp drive system—that helpmaintain optimal lamp performance for longer-lasting brightness.This has resulted in a 5,000-hour* lamp replacement cycle.

* The value given above does not imply a guaranteed amount of time.The value may vary considerably depending on usage conditions.

Daylight View 4 Technology: Remarkable Detail withEnhanced Perception of Brightness and Contrast *The PT-F200 series feature Panasonic’sDaylight View 4 technology. Sharp edges areachieved with the new “EdgeEnhancer Control” and “GammaCurve Control.” Remarkable detail isprovided and perceived brightnessand contrast are enhanced, soimages appear crisp, vivid, 3-dimen-sional and easy to see even inbrightly lit rooms. Daylight View 4also includes a built-in ambient lightsensor that automatically detects room brightness and adjustsoperation accordingly.

Wide 2x Zoom and Horizontal/Vertical Lens Shift Give YouMore Installation FlexibilityEach can project a 120-inch image (diagonal) from any distancebetween 11.8 feet (3.6 m) and 23.6 feet (7.2 m). In new installa-

tions, this lets you accommodate a wide range of room sizes andshapes. And when replacing existing projectors, the new 2x zoomgreatly expands your installation flexibility.

Wired LAN: Web Browser Control/Monitoring, E-MailMessage Alert (PT-F200NTU)Anybody can operate the PT-F200NTU by remote control or moni-tor its status over a LAN network, because it is all done using thecomputer’s familiar web browser. Furthermore, the projector sendsan e-mail message to notify the operator when an error hasoccurred, or a lamp needs to be replaced.

PJLink™ compatibility (PT-F200NTU)The LAN terminals support PJLink™

class 1 connection. Control with thesame specifications is also possiblewhen used in a multi-projector sys-tem with projectors of another brand.

Direct Power OffBecause the cooling fan keeps operating until the lamp is cooled,you can turn off the room’s main power without waiting for theprojector to cool down.

Easy Lamp Replacement from the RearFor easier maintenance, you can replace thelamp from the rear. The lamp is easilyreplaced even after the projector is installedon the ceiling.

Abundant connection terminalsDesigned for versatility, each projector comes equipped with ahost of connection terminals. The RS-232C specifications are thesame as in previous Panasonic models, so replacement is quickand easy.

Easy-to-Use Remote Control with Laser PointerThe supplied remote control featuresa number of wireless projection con-trols, including Microsoft® PowerPoint®

page up/down capability.* The controlrange and distance have been extend-ed, and the buttons are now largerand easier to use.

Easy Wireless Projection from Multiple PCsWith the PT-F200NTU’s wireless capability, you don’t need cablesto connect a PC. That means it’s easy to bring in a laptop (with awireless LAN function) and deliver a smooth, hassle-free presenta-

tion. You can make the settings for wireless connection quicklyand easily using Wireless Manager ME 4.5 software. When thepresentation is finished, Wireless Manager restores the PC to itsprevious LAN settings, so the PCis ready to reconnect to yourLAN. Functions include Livemode and Multi-Live mode. InLive mode, the image projectedis identical to the image seenon the PC screen. In Multi-Livemode, you can wirelessly con-nect with multiple PCs.

Panasonic works from every angle to mini-mize environmental impact in the productdesign, production and delivery processes,and in the performance of the productitself over its life cycle. The PT-F200Series reflects the following ecological con-siderations.

• Lead- f ree so lder i s used to mountcomponents to the pr in ted c i rcu i tboards .

• No ha logenated f lame re tardants areused in the cab ine t .

• No s ty ro foam is used in the pack ingmater ia ls .

• Lead- f ree g lass i s used fo r the lens .• The pack ing case and opera t ing

manua l a re made f rom recyc ledpaper.

N O T E S O N U S E

• The projector uses a high-voltage mercury lamp that contains high internal pressure. Thislamp may break, emitting a large sound, or fail to illuminate, due to impact or extendeduse. The length of time that it takes for the lamp to break or fail to illuminate variesgreatly depending on individual lamp characteristics and usage conditions.

• The brightness of the lamp will gradually decrease with use.• The projector includes consumable parts. The frequency of replacement for the lamp and

other consumable parts will increase if the projector is subjected to extended, continuoususe. For details, please consult a service representative.
